Fault Code 027-452 occurs when another device has been detected on the network using the same IP Address as the Xerox Device

By default, the printer automatically acquires a network address from a DHCP server. To assign a static IP address, perform the following steps.

To set up a static IPv4 network address:

  1. Press the [Machine Status] button on the Control Panel. The Machine Status screen will be displayed on the Touch Screen.
  2. Select the [Tools] tab on the Touch Screen.
  3. Select [Connectivity and Network Setup], and then select [Protocol Settings].NOTE: If the Connectivity and Network Setup option is not displayed, it is required to login as a System Administrator to complete this solution. See the Related Content for additional information.
  4. Select [IPv4 – IP Address Resolution], and then select [Change Settings].
  5. Select [Static], and then select the [Save] button.
  6. Select [IPv4 – IP Address], and then select [Change Settings].
  7. Enter a valid IP address using the keypad on the Touch Screen, and then select the [Save] button.
  8. Select [IPv4 – Subnet Mask], and then select [Change Settings].
  9. Enter a valid subnet mask using the keypad on the Touch Screen, and then select the [Save] button.
  10. Select [IPv4 – Gateway Mask], and then select [Change Settings].
  11. Enter a valid gateway address using the numeric keypad on the Touch Screen, and then select the [Save] button.
  12. If necessary, press the [Log In / Out] button on the Control Panel and then select [Logout] on the Touch Screen to exit the System Administrator mode.

To set up a static IPv6 network address:

  1. Press the [Machine Status] button on the Control Panel. The Machine Status screen will be displayed on the Touch Screen.
  2. Select the [Tools] tab on the Touch Screen.
  3. Select [Connectivity and Network Setup], and then select [Protocol Settings].NOTE: If the Connectivity and Network Setup option is not displayed, it is required to login as a System Administrator to complete this solution. See the Related Content for additional information.
  4. Select [Enabled], and then select the [Save] button.
  5. Select [Manually Configured IPv6 Address], and then select [Change Settings].
  6. Enter a valid IP address using the keypad on the Touch Screen, and then select the [Save] button.
  7. Select [Manually Configured IPv6 Address Prefix], and then select [Change Settings].
  8. Enter the prefix using the keypad on the Touch Screen, and then select the [Save] button.
  9. Select [Manually Configured IPv6 Address Gateway], and then select [Change Settings].
  10. Enter the gateway address using the keypad on the Touch Screen, and then select the [Save] button.
  11. If necessary, press the [Log In / Out] button on the Control Panel and then select [Logout] on the Touch Screen to exit the System Administrator mode.
